The fundamental benefits of massage therapy are both physical and psychological. From a physical standpoint, various techniques help reduce muscle tightness, boost blood circulation, and enhance flexibility. For those who suffer from chronic pain conditions such as arthritis, fibromyalgia, or lower back pain, massage therapy can be an effective complementary treatment to alleviate discomfort. Regular sessions can also promote lymphatic drainage, minimize swelling, and help detoxify the body by supporting the function of the lymphatic system, which is responsible for removing waste and toxins from the body.
Mentally, the impact of massage therapy can be just as deep. Stress, anxiety, and depression have turned into widespread issues in modern society, often aggravated by busy lifestyles and endless digital connectivity. Massage therapy is well-known for its ability to encourage relaxation by lowering cortisol levels, the hormone linked to stress, while boosting the production of endorphins, the body’s natural feel-good chemicals. This combination leads to lessened feelings of anxiety and an enhanced sense of well-being. Moreover, massage can help enhance sleep patterns, as it promotes deep relaxation and helps to reset the nervous system, which is often overworked in today’s fast-paced world.

Another significant factor contributing to the increasing demand for massage services is the range of massage techniques available. Each technique serves distinct purposes and meets the needs of a variety of needs. Swedish massage, known for its soft and soothing strokes, is ideal for relaxation and reducing stress. Deep tissue massage, on the other hand, targets deeper layers of muscle and connective tissue, making it highly useful for relieving chronic pain and muscle stiffness. Other techniques, such as warm stone therapy, aromatherapy massage, and reflexology, offer special benefits depending on the client’s needs and preferences.
